Man Fatally Shoots Brother, Wounds Sister At Metro Detroit Home: Reports
Investigators believe the victims are in their 60s.
TAYLOR, MI — A man has been arrested after fatally shooting his brother and wounding his sister inside a Wayne County home Monday, according to multiple reports.
The shooting happened around 4:30 p.m. Monday at a home near Wick and Pardee in Taylor, reports said.
WXYZ reported that a man and his girlfriend were fighting inside the home when the man's brother and sister arrived to try to stop the fighting. That's when the man pulled out a gun and shot both of his siblings, according to the report.

The brother died while the sister was taken to a hospital where she was in critical condition, according to reports.
Investigators believe both are in their 60s.

Police are expected to release more information later Tuesday.
